Stoltenberg hands over the powers of the NATO Secretary General to Rutte

Date:

The official ceremony of handing over the powers of the Secretary General of the organization from the current head Jens Stoltenberg to the former Prime Minister of the Netherlands Mark Rutte, who was elected Secretary General, begins at the NATO headquarters.

“NATO will be in safe hands with you. Therefore, it is also easier for me to leave the alliance, knowing that you will take over as NATO Secretary General,” Stoltenberg said on Tuesday in a joint opening statement with Rutte.

At the same time, he said he has mixed feelings. “It’s time to go and a great successor is coming, but it’s hard to leave an alliance and an organization that I’ve dedicated 10 years to. People, states with which I worked – I will miss it. But I am leaving knowing that together over the years we have achieved a lot,” added the Secretary General.

Stoltenberg also stated that NATO provides massive support to Ukraine.
